Как работают узел-сети и веб-хостинг
Сервер представляет собой массивный машину, который непрерывно работает и предоставляет данные другим машинам через интернет. Ключевая функция сервера — обрабатывать заявки пользователей и высылать им требуемую сведения. Когда человек запускает веб-сайт в браузере, его устройство передаёт запрос на хост, где хранятся данные этого сайта. Сервер обрабатывает запрос и выдаёт HTML-страницы, картинки, скрипты и другие материалы.
Хостинг — это услуга, которая даёт разместить сайт на сервере и сделать его доступным для гостей постоянно. Провайдер хостинга предоставляет клиентам дисковое место, вычислительные мощности и линии связи. Владелец ресурса выгружает данные на 1win зеркало сайта, настраивает необходимое программное обеспечение и получает возможность управлять контентом.
Работа серверов и хостинга построена на сотрудничестве аппаратных частей и программного обеспечения. Аппаратные аппараты дают вычислительную мощность, а операционные системы и профильные приложения управляют процессами обработки данных. Надёжность работы зависит от качества оборудования, устойчивости электропитания и быстроты интернет-соединения в дата-центре.
Аппаратная часть сервера: процессор, память, хранилище и сеть
Процессор сервера выполняет все вычислительные задачи и обрабатывает запросы пользователей. Серверные процессоры отличаются увеличенной производительностью и возможностью работать под постоянной нагрузкой. Многие серверы оснащаются несколькими процессорами одновременно для распределения задач между ядрами.
Оперативная память содержит информацию, которые активно используются в настоящий миг. Чем больше объём RAM, тем оперативнее сервер выполняет параллельные запросы от множества гостей. Серверная память поддерживает технологии коррекции ошибок для увеличения устойчивости системы.
Устройства хранения данных бывают двух видов: жесткие диски HDD и твердотельные накопители SSD. Жесткие диски дают большой объём по разумной цене. Твердотельные накопители гарантируют высокую скорость чтения и записи. Многие провайдеры применяют 1win для увеличения загрузки страниц.
Сетевое оборудование связывает сервер с интернетом и задаёт пропускную способность канала связи. Сетевые карты и маршрутизаторы предоставляют передачу данных между сервером и пользователями. Уровень инфраструктуры воздействует на скорость ответа ресурса.
Софтверная инфраструктура: ОС, веб‑сервер, базы данных и иное ПО
Операционная система регулирует всеми ресурсами сервера и предоставляет взаимодействие между частями. Наиболее популярными серверными ОС выступают Linux и Windows Server. Linux отличается устойчивостью и свободным распространением. Windows Server обеспечивает графический интерфейс и совместимость с продуктами Microsoft.
Веб-сервер принимает HTTP-запросы от браузеров и отправляет им данные сайта. Apache и Nginx — два распространённых решения с открытым кодом. Apache поддерживает гибкую настройку через модули. Nginx эффективно выполняет множество параллельных подключений и применяется для 1вин с значительной посещаемостью.
Базы данных содержат упорядоченную информацию: учётные записи, материал статей, позиции магазина. Реляционные системы MySQL и PostgreSQL структурируют информацию в таблицах. NoSQL-решения MongoDB и Redis оперируют с неструктурированными данными и обеспечивают оперативный доступ.
Добавочное программное обеспечение расширяет возможности сервера 1 win. Системы управления WordPress и Joomla облегчают создание сайтов. Языки PHP, Python и Node.js дают возможность разрабатывать динамические приложения. Панели cPanel и Plesk предоставляют графический интерфейс для управления.
Как работает веб‑хостинг: путь запроса от браузера до сервера и обратно
Когда пользователь вводит адрес сайта в браузере, инициируется процесс обмена данными между устройством и сервером. Весь путь запроса проходит через несколько этапов за мгновения секунды.
- Браузер передаёт запрос к DNS-серверу для конвертации доменного имени в IP-адрес. DNS-система возвращает цифровой адрес необходимого сервера.
- Браузер создаёт соединение с сервером по полученному адресу. Для защищённых соединений выполняется обмен сертификатами и установка HTTPS-протокола.
- Браузер посылает HTTP-запрос с указанием страницы и настроек. Запрос несёт данные о виде браузера и языке.
- Веб-сервер получает запрос и выполняет его. Сервер обращается к базе данных для динамического материала или возвращает неизменные файлы.
- Сервер генерирует ответ с HTML-кодом, стилями и изображениями. Данные упаковываются в HTTP-ответ с кодом состояния.
- Браузер получает данные и отображает страницу. Параллельно подгружаются вспомогательные ресурсы: шрифты и скрипты.
Провайдеры хостинга улучшают каждый стадию для снижения времени загрузки. Кэширование и 1 win ускоряют выполнение запросов.
Виды хостинга: shared, VPS/VDS, выделенные машины и облачные решения
Shared-хостинг размещает массу сайтов на одном сервере. Все клиенты совместно используют процессор, память и дисковое место. Вариант подходит для небольших сайтов с невысокой посещаемостью. Цена минимальна, но производительность ограничена смежными ресурсами.
Виртуальный сервер VPS или VDS даёт обособленную среду с гарантированными ресурсами. Физический сервер делится на виртуальные машины, работающие самостоятельно. Клиент приобретает root-доступ и устанавливает любое ПО. Многие фирмы предпочитают 1win для задач с возрастающей нагрузкой.
Dedicated сервер — физическая машина для одного клиента. Хозяин приобретает наивысшую производительность и полный контроль над настройками. Решение применяют крупные магазины и высоконагруженные сервисы. Цена аренды значительно выше других типов.
Облачный хостинг распределяет мощности между машинами в кластере. Сайт автоматически масштабируется при увеличении нагрузки. Оплата начисляется за фактически задействованные мощности. Облачные решения предоставляют надёжность и адаптивность.
Функция дата‑центров: энергоснабжение, охлаждение, резервирование и стабильность
Дата-центр является собой специализированное здание для размещения машин. Залы снабжаются системами жизнеобеспечения для постоянной функционирования аппаратуры. Уровень инфраструктуры прямо влияет на стабильность хостинга.
Система электропитания включает несколько ступеней защиты от перебоев. Запасные дизель-генераторы самостоятельно включаются при отключении главной сети. Источники бесперебойного питания UPS предоставляют мгновенный переход на независимую работу. Провайдеры используют 1вин с многоступенчатым резервированием энергоснабжения.
Охлаждение исключает перегрев и сохраняет оптимальную температуру в залах. Кондиционеры работают беспрерывно, отводя тепло от процессоров. Современные центры задействуют системы горячего и холодного коридоров для оптимального распределения воздуха.
Аппаратная безопасность гарантируется контролем доступа и видеонаблюдением. Биометрические замки и охрана предотвращают несанкционированное проникновение. Системы пожаротушения применяют газовые смеси, безопасные для электроники. Дублирование каналов связи обеспечивает связь к интернету при повреждении главных каналов.
Домены, DNS и IP‑адреса: как пользователи обнаруживают ваш сайт
IP-адрес является собой уникальный числовой идентификатор сервера в интернете. Каждый сервер имеет адрес формата 192.168.1.1, который позволяет аппаратам находить его в сети. Запоминать длинные последовательности цифр неудобно для пользователей.
Доменное имя является понятной текстовой заменой цифровому адресу. Хозяин регистрирует домен через регистратора и привязывает его с IP-адресом сервера. Домены состоят из уровней: первый определяет зону (.ru, .com), второй несёт название сайта. Система упрощает навигацию и делает адреса запоминающимися.
DNS-серверы конвертируют доменные названия в IP-адреса. Когда пользователь вводит адрес, браузер запрашивает к DNS-серверу поставщика. Сервер ищет соответствующий IP в базе или запрашивает информацию у вышестоящих серверов. Полученный адрес передаётся браузеру для связи. Компании располагают ресурсы на 1 win с оперативным DNS-разрешением.
DNS-записи содержат разные категории данных о домене. A-запись обозначает IPv4-адрес сервера. CNAME генерирует алиас для иного домена. MX-запись определяет почтовые машины. Правильная настройка обеспечивает корректную работу всех сервисов.
Быстродействие и стабильность: скорость, uptime, масштабируемость и бэкапы
Быстродействие и устойчивость хостинга определяют эффективность веб-проекта. Владельцы ресурсов оценивают провайдеров по основным характеристикам, влияющим на работу сайта.
- Скорость загрузки зависит от производительности сервера и уровня сетевого подключения. Скорые сайты сохраняют гостей и получают преимущества в поисковой выдаче. Поставщики используют SSD-накопители и кэширование для повышения отклика.
- Uptime демонстрирует процент периода доступности сервера. Качественные поставщики гарантируют 99,9% uptime, что подразумевает не более 8 часов простоя в год. Отслеживание даёт возможность оперативно устранять неполадки.
- Расширяемость даёт возможность расширять мощности при увеличении нагрузки. Облачные решения самостоятельно подключают мощности в пиковые моменты. Вертикальное масштабирование расширяет мощности сервера, горизонтальное разделяет нагрузку между машинами.
- Резервное копирование оберегает информацию от потери при сбоях. Автоматические копии формируются каждый день и хранятся на отдельных носителях. Оперативное восстановление уменьшает ущерб сбоев.
Профессиональные поставщики предоставляют 1win с гарантиями производительности и защиты данных.
Как подобрать хостинг под задачу: требования, повышение нагрузки и безопасность
Выбор хостинга начинается с анализа технических критериев задачи. Статические сайты функционируют на скромных ресурсах, интернет-магазины требуют производительных машин. Требуется оценить величину трафика, количество пользователей и размер базы данных. Поддержка требуемых технологий критична для старта.
Планирование роста нагрузки позволяет избежать трудностей при увеличении посещаемости. Начинающие проекты стартуют на shared-хостинге с миграцией на VPS. Облачные решения позволяют масштабировать ресурсы без миграции. Поставщики предоставляют 1вин с гибкими тарифами для развивающегося дела.
Защита данных нуждается комплексного подхода. SSL-сертификаты шифруют передачу данных между браузером и сервером. Межсетевые экраны фильтруют вредоносный трафик и блокируют атаки. Систематические обновления устраняют уязвимости системы. Автоматическое запасное копирование формирует точки восстановления информации.
Техническая поддержка поставщика влияет на скорость решения сложностей. Круглосуточная доступность специалистов обеспечивает оперативную поддержку. База знаний помогает самостоятельно конфигурировать службы.